Originally posted by Joe Gardner
I have thought about putting a flag on my bike, one that stuck out about 18" to the left of my bike...
There is a product out there like that with a micro-reflector coated flag. It clips onto the seat post. Their web site quotes some Canadian studies that show drivers gave the riders something like 6 to 12" greater clearance with the flag.

I bought one for each bike in our family (6). The first time I rode with it, the flag swung around over the back tire and got sucked into the frame. Slick plastic stick and smooth metal seat post don't have enough friction to keep the flag to the side at anything over 10 mph. I plan to coat it with Shoe Goo (R) when I find them again (must be with the patch kit).
